Chrysler Group Reports Sales of 155,465 Vehicles, a Five Percent Increase for January 2006

Mercedes-Benz USA Reports Sales of 12,469 Vehicles, a Three Percent Increase for January 2006

NEW YORK, Feb. 1 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- DaimlerChrysler AG (NYSE: DCX),

the third largest U.S. auto maker, today reported total group sales of 167,934

passenger vehicles in the U.S. for January 2006, a 5 percent increase compared

to January 2005. All sales figures in this release are on an unadjusted basis

unless otherwise noted.

Chrysler Group, which consists of the Chrysler, Jeep® and Dodge brands,

posted sales of 155,465 vehicles in the U.S., an increase of 5 percent.

Following global sales growth of 4.7 percent to 2.83 million units in 2005,

Chrysler Group will launch 10 all-new vehicles in 2006, the most aggressive

product launch in company history, while introducing some of the most fuel-

efficient vehicles to date. Chrysler Group will take its best-selling Dodge

brand to international markets in 2006, beginning with the all-new 2007 Dodge

Caliber.

Mercedes-Benz USA (MBUSA) posted sales of 12,469 units, up three percent

compared to the same month last year. On the heels of recording twelve

consecutive years of sales growth in 2005, MBUSA will introduce a new

generation of its flagship model line, the 2007 S-Class, next month.

Detailed vehicle sales information for MBUSA and Chrysler Group will be

announced later today in separate press releases issued by the groups. January

2006 and January 2005 both had 24 selling days.

DaimlerChrysler AG U.S. Sales Summary Through January 2006

                              Month Sales      %          Sales CYTD      %
                           Curr Yr   Pr Yr   Change    Curr Yr   Pr Yr  Change
    CHRYSLER GROUP         155,465  148,111    5%      155,465  148,111   5%
    MERCEDES-BENZ USA       12,469   12,101    3%       12,469   12,101   3%

    DAIMLERCHRYSLER        167,934  160,212    5%      167,934  160,212   5%
    Selling Days                24       24                 24       24
